NG2 7QB lies on Millicent Grove in West Bridgford, Nottingham. NG2 7QB is located in the Trent Bridge electoral ward, within the local authority district of Rushcliffe and the English Parliamentary constituency of Rushcliffe.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Nottingham and Nottinghamshire ICB - 52R and the police force is Nottinghamshire. This postcode has been in use since January 1980.
